Mercurial 中的 Reparenting:如何将两个独立的 svn 克隆重新组合在一起?
情况是这样的:开发人员 Foo 从我们的 svn 存储库创建了一个 hg 存储库。 Foo 的 hg repo 只是 svn 中主干的浅层克隆(没有 svn 分支、标签等,并且历…
Mercurial - 在新代码提示之上重新设置旧代码分支,忽略分支与旧代码的合并
我正在玩 Adium 源代码,发现他们在 adium-1.4 中有一个未发布的分支,它使用 XMPP 修复了 facebook 聊天集成,名为facebook-xmpp。一切都很好,遵守…
双重修改后如何继续合并?
我正在使用 git rebase -i 来重写历史记录 - 在本例中,对早期提交的更改集进行小的更改。换句话说, A---B---C master ---> A---B'--C master 我知道…
删除/修改冲突后 Git rebase 将不会继续
我正在将我的 master 重新设置为 stage 分支, git checkout stage git rebase master 有时我删除了两个文件,然后根据 GIT 修改了这两个文件。 warni…
如何在不将自己添加为提交者的情况下对其他作者所做的提交进行变基?
通常,当您使用 git 对其他作者的提交进行变基时,git 会添加一个包含您的姓名和电子邮件地址的 Commit: 标头。我遇到的情况是我不希望这种情况发生。…
当其他团队成员只是在 SVN 上工作时,在本地使用 Hg 并推送到 SVN 存储库——这可能吗?
我在 SO 上发现了看起来非常相似的问题,并且答案似乎很好;但由于某种原因,我似乎仍然不知道如何让它发挥作用。我担心的是,这可能根本不可能。 情…
是否可以将各个变更集重新设置为历史上较早的时间点?
这是我们的树现在的样子: @ branch: default | new feature work | | o branch: default | new feature work | | o branch: default | bug fix C | |…
git mergetool 与 opendiff 总是让我进入“无分支”状态
我正在尝试使用以下命令使功能分支(“tricoherence”)与主分支保持同步: git rebase master tricoherence 毫不奇怪,我遇到了合并冲突。没问题,我…
git fetch 的奇怪行为
我在 GIT fetch 方面遇到了一个大问题...看看这个 $ git fetch From server:project 422b4cb..a04c062 master -> origin/master $ git show-ref ba113…